Brand:Pratt & Whitney Model:PW4000-112 Engine

The PW4000 112-inch engine, an ultra-high-thrust model covering the 74,000 to 90,000 pound-thrust class, is the reliability, experience and Extended-range Twin-engine Operations (ETOPS) leader for the 777 aircraft, providing the best customer value.
The engine’s advanced, service-proven technologies including single-crystal super alloy materials, powdered metal disks, and Full-Authority Digital Electronic Control (FADEC) provide excellent operational performance and durability. These features contribute to the engine's excellent environmental performance, which meets with margin all current noise and emissions regulations.
The PW4000 112-inch engine retains the outstanding accessibility and component modularity of other PW4000 family members to reduce maintenance time and cost. For transportability, the engine can be shipped in a 747F aircraft as a complete engine. Also, the fan case is easily separated from the engine's core for split shipment without disturbing the bearing compartments.
